I have a 2006 Sea Ray 38 with Mercruiser inboard gas engines. I recently had maintenance work done (at the local dealer) to replace the water pumps, impellers and an oil change. Now when I start the engines I get 3 beeps with about 1 second delay between each beep. You can watch a video here: https://photos.app.goo.gl/9UmdZ246z2Zqh2Qy5. (Note, the very first beep is from turning on the ignition and is completely normal.)
When this first started happening, only the starboard gauges would drop to zero, now after a few weeks of checking on my boat, both the starboard and port gauges drop to zero during the beeps. After the initial start, the boat is good for about 5 minutes then I get a single beep and the engines stall. Afraid to take it out now...
My uneducated guess is that this is an electrical problem and not a result of the recent maintenance work. The local dealer mechanic could not figure out the problem so I'm desperate for help from this forum.
